問題タブ [feature-selection]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
r - 機能選択 + 交差検証、しかし R で ROC 曲線を作成する方法
次の問題で困っています。データを 10 分割します。毎回、1 倍をテスト セットとして使用し、残りの 9 倍をトレーニング セットとして使用します (これを 10 回行います)。各トレーニング セットで、特徴選択 (chi.squared によるフィルター メソッド) を行い、トレーニング セットと選択した特徴を使用して SVMmodel を作成します。
最終的には、10 種類のモデルになります (機能の選択のため)。しかし今、私は一般的にこのフィルターメソッドから R で ROC 曲線を作成したいと考えています。これどうやってするの?
シルケ
machine-learning - SVM の特徴値の正規化
私はいくつかの SVM 実装で遊んでいて、疑問に思っています - 特徴値を正規化して 1 つの範囲に収める最良の方法は何ですか? (0 から 1 まで)
次の範囲の値を持つ 3 つの機能があるとします。
3 - 5。
0.02 - 0.05
10-15。
これらの値をすべて [0,1] の範囲に変換するにはどうすればよいですか?
トレーニング中に遭遇する特徴番号 1 の最大値が 5 で、モデルをさらに大きなデータセットで使用し始めた後、7 という高い値に出くわした場合はどうなりますか? すると、換算範囲では1を超えてしまいます...
トレーニング中に値を正規化して、トレーニング中にモデルが「見た」最高値 (または最低値) を超える「野生の値」の可能性を考慮するにはどうすればよいですか? モデルはそれにどのように反応し、それが起こったときに適切に機能させるにはどうすればよいでしょうか?
map - 複数のレイヤーを使用した Openlayer 機能選択
Openlayer
私は複数のレイヤーを使用して作業しています ( A,B,C,D
)。
A
レイヤーはベースレイヤーです。レイヤーCをクリックして情報を取得したいのですが、アクションA
はベースレイヤーとしてレイヤーに属しています。
誰でも私を助けることができますか?
java - 特徴選択テキストマイニング
テキストの分類に関するタスクを実行しており、教師なし機械学習モデルの 1 つを使用しています。
テキスト クラスタリングを行う前に、ストップ ワードからのクリーニング、テキストから語幹語の抽出、特徴選択の取得など、データ セットが実行する必要があるいくつかの手順があります。
機能選択について読むと、情報ゲイン、ジニ指数、相互情報など、機能選択に適用できる方法がいくつかあります。
これらのメソッドの性質と、コーディング部分でそれらを実装する方法を知りたいのですが、これらのタスクを実行するために使用できるライブラリはありますか?
matlab - matlab フォワード機能選択
前方特徴選択に matlab sequentialfs 関数を使用します。コードは以下のとおりです。同じコードを数回繰り返し実行すると、結果がまったく異なることに気付きました。クロスバリデーションはランごとに異なりますが(フォールド数は同じ)、選択された機能はほぼ同じになるはずです。誰かがこれを説明するのを手伝ってもらえますか? ありがとう。
onclick - SLDSelect (OpenLayers) がポイントを選択しすぎています
いくつかの WMS レイヤーがあるマップに SLDSelect を追加しました。選択は機能しますが、クリックしたポイントだけではなく大きな領域が考慮されるため、ポイントレイヤーをクリックすると、クリックしたポイントの隣にあるすべてのポイントがコントロールによって強調表示されます。
コントロールの作成に使用したコードは次のとおりです。
マップをクリックしたときに選択と見なされる領域を減らすために設定を指定するにはどうすればよいですか?
さようならステファノありがとう
r - RのGLM呼び出しから元の変数名のリストを取得するには?
glm
R で関数を使用する場合、または引数内で関数を使用addNA
できますlog
。4 つの列formula
を持つデータフレームがあるとしましょう:は因子で、は数値変数であり、適合します。Data
Class
var1
var2
var3
glm 出力では、変数 1 が呼び出されaddNA(var1)
(例: in Model$xlevels
)、変数 3 が呼び出されlog(var3)
ます。
変数名に addNA(var1) または log(var3) を表示せずに、var1、var2、および var3 がデータフレームから抽出されたことを示す glm 出力からリストを取得することは可能ですか?
より一般的には、glmへの呼び出しが行われた後、glm 関数内で変換/交差項などが生成される前に、glm によって入力データフレームから抽出された列を推測することは可能ですか?